How to Make Brownie Batter Yogurt Bowl

Quick Overview

Making a Brownie Batter Yogurt Bowl is a breeze! With just a few ingredients, you’ll create a creamy indulgence that’s not only satisfying but also deliciously healthy. The preparation time is only about 10 minutes, making it perfect for an afternoon treat or a delightful breakfast.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up plain Greek yogurt
  • 2 tablespoons brownie batter mix
  • 1 tablespoon cocoa powder
  • 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up
  • Chocolate chips (for topping)
  • Chopped nuts (for topping, optional)
  • Whipped cream (for topping, optional)

Step-by-Step Instructions

  1. Prepare Your Bowl: Begin by taking a medium-sized bowl and adding 1 cup of plain Greek yogurt.
  2. Mix It Up: To the yogurt, add 2 tablespoons of brownie batter mix and 1 tablespoon of cocoa powder. Stir until all the ingredients are fully incorporated and the mixture is smooth.
  3. Sweeten the Deal: Drizzle in 1 tablespoon of honey or maple syrup—this adds just the right amount of sweetness to balance the chocolate.
  4. Combine Well: Stir everything together until you achieve a creamy, chocolatey consistency. Make sure there are no lumps!
  5. Serve with Toppings: Transfer your brownie batter yogurt mix to a serving bowl. Top with chocolate chips, chopped nuts, or a dollop of whipped cream for extra indulgence.
  6. Dig In: Grab your spoon and enjoy this delectable combination of flavors!

Top Tips for Perfecting Brownie Batter Yogurt Bowl

  1. Substitutions: If you want a dairy-free option, try using coconut yogurt in place of Greek yogurt—it’s equally delicious! You can also swap honey for agave syrup for a vegan option.
  2. Timing: Be sure to enjoy your bowl fresh—while it can keep in the fridge for a day, the texture is best within a few hours of making it.
  3. Avoiding Mistakes: The biggest mistake is overdoing the brownie mix. Stick to the measurements to ensure your yogurt maintains a creamy texture rather than becoming too thick.

Storing and Reheating Tips

To enjoy your Brownie Batter Yogurt Bowl later, store it in an airtight container in the refrigerator. It’s best consumed within 24 hours for optimal taste and quality. If you plan to top it with whipped cream or nuts, add those right before serving to keep everything fresh and crispy.
